The PIC16F707-I/PT belongs to the category of microcontrollers.
It is used for embedded control applications in various electronic devices.
The PIC16F707-I/PT is available in a TQFP package.
This microcontroller is essential for controlling and managing electronic systems with its versatile features and capabilities.

What is the maximum operating frequency of PIC16F707-I/PT?
- The maximum operating frequency of PIC16F707-I/PT is 32 MHz.
What are the key features of PIC16F707-I/PT?
- Some key features of PIC16F707-I/PT include 7 KB Flash program memory, 256 bytes of EEPROM data memory, and 256 bytes of SRAM.
Can PIC16F707-I/PT be used for motor control applications?
- Yes, PIC16F707-I/PT can be used for motor control applications due to its integrated peripherals such as PWM modules.
Does PIC16F707-I/PT support communication protocols like I2C and SPI?
- Yes, PIC16F707-I/PT supports communication protocols like I2C and SPI.
What development tools are available for programming PIC16F707-I/PT?
- Development tools such as MPLAB X IDE and PICkit programmers are commonly used for programming PIC16F707-I/PT.
Is PIC16F707-I/PT suitable for battery-powered applications?
- Yes, PIC16F707-I/PT is suitable for battery-powered applications due to its low power consumption features.
Can PIC16F707-I/PT be used in industrial automation systems?
- Yes, PIC16F707-I/PT can be used in industrial automation systems for tasks such as sensor interfacing and control logic implementation.
What are the available analog-to-digital converter (ADC) channels in PIC16F707-I/PT?
- PIC16F707-I/PT has 10-bit ADC with up to 13 channels for analog input.
